Overview
FAR 15.501 provides a specific definition for the term "Day" as it is used within Subpart 15.5, clarifying that its meaning aligns with the definition found in FAR 33.101. This ensures consistency in interpreting timeframes and deadlines related to preaward, award, and postaward notifications, protests, and mistakes in the contracting process.
Key Rules
- Definition Reference
- The term "Day" in this subpart refers to the definition in FAR 33.101, which typically means calendar days unless otherwise specified.

Practical Implications
- This section exists to prevent confusion over deadlines and ensure all parties use a consistent definition of "Day."
- Misunderstanding this definition could lead to missed deadlines for protests or notifications, potentially impacting contract rights or obligations.
- Contractors and contracting officers should always verify the correct interpretation of "Day" when calculating due dates under Subpart 15.5.
